French Labour CodeIn force
Section 1: Special provisions for certain employees.

Article L5424-5

Disputes arising from membership of the insurance scheme follow the jurisdictional rules set out in Article L. 5422-16.

French Public Health CodeIn force
Section 1: Definitions and scope of application

Article L6211-5

A medical biology examination carried out with a view to establishing a prenatal diagnosis is subject to the provisions of this book and those of Chapter I of Title III of Book I of Part Two.
